    i've got the 1tb cyclone and i can hardly copy films or shows over to the hdd because it crashes midway, and if i manage to successfully copy a film/show over to the hdd, it only plays for a few mins then it crashes, i've formatted the hdd countless times and still the same problem
    Have you tried a different hard drive, maybe a smaller one?
    Will your films copy to a usb stick, then play back?
    If your external hdd is a 3.5" one, is it in a caddy with its own power source, because usb power only may not be enough to run it properly?
    When you formatted the hdd, what did you format it in, Fat 32 or NTSF?
    Fat 32 will only accept files up to 4 gig in size, if the film file is bigger that's likely your problem?
    It could still just be a faulty drive, even though it formatted ok?
